Permanent session

What is the best method to use so that user sessions remain active unless he
either logs off, or closes his browser? I see many sites that have this
functionality, and it's more user-friendly to me.

If storing sessions InProc, obviously each active session would take up RAM.
And if this is stored indefinitely, that would be trouble. So, how can this
be done?

I'm guessing the way would be to store the session in the SQL Server, and
with each client access to the site, their session (from cookie) would be
checked against the value in the database. However wouldn't this be quite a
bit of overhead, and require recoding on all pages?
